This chapter covers network protocols, services, and infrastructure essential to cybersecurity operations. The OSI and TCP/IP models provide a tiered picture of data transport across networks. HTTP, HTTPS, FTP, SMTP, DNS, and DHCP are examined with examples of their use and vulnerabilities. Port numbers, IP addressing, and subnetting are covered in the chapter to teach networking basics. Students learn how routers, switches, firewalls, and intrusion detection systems (IDS) contribute to a safe and functional infrastructure. Wired and wireless technologies are discussed, focusing on configurations and hazards. Network design from traditional models to cloud-based and software-defined networks is also examined in the chapter. Traffic analysis and troubleshooting with Wireshark and Netcat encourage hands-on learning. The information helps students examine real-world network protocol and misconfiguration attacks. This chapter connects theoretical networking ideas to security consequences, providing cybersecurity experts with their technical foundation.
